Romantic coffee corner for Japanese pottery lover
Located in the heart of Saigon, The Letter attracts customer by the romantic vintage space and the pottery from Japan.
Located in an old apartment building on Nguyen Hue Street (District 1), The Letter Café has a light orange color atmosphere. Old-style wooden tables and chairs are combined with black and white pictures to give guests the feeling of comfort and closeness.
Although the house is not too large but the restaurant is divided into three different spaces. Each time the owner is skillfully decorated harmony from the pottery, pots, plants, flowers, pictures and the furniture.
Another space of the restaurant has quiet space suitable for those who go alone or couples want to find private places to confide.

What attracted many people to the shop is probably the pottery originating from Japan with a delicate and unique motifs. Diners come to the shop not only to drink coffee, relax but also have the opportunity to learn and buy the beautiful decoration.
When it's dark, the bright lanterns next to the golden wall make you feel like you're in Hoi An.
Next to the Japanese pottery area attracts pottery enthusiasts, guests come to choose their seats outside to enjoy the cool air and watch a city corner from above.
In addition, The Letter also scored as one of the most beautiful view of the sky to see the streets of Nguyen Hue.
The menu is rich with many kinds of drinks to serve the needs of customers. From the traditional coffee to the grindstone, soda style. The average price ranges from $ 2.
